dc.descriptionPresent work determined with analytical solution of steady state one-dimensional heat conduction problems in cylindrical and spherical coordinates and simplifications of general forms of heat equation are often possible. Also, discussed on Newton's law of cooling on two ways conduction and radiation the result obtained that Newton's law of cooling is consequence of conduction and not radiation. Through internal body interactions in cylindrical coordinates with boundary conditions the governing equations and solutions of temperature distribution is obtained.
